First deal in new Brazilian biofuel carbon credits inked

Published 00:51 on June 13, 2020  /  Last updated at 01:28 on June 13, 2020  /  Americas, RINs & LCFS, South & Central, US, Voluntary

The first ever transaction in a new type of Brazilian carbon credit has been completed, with a conference company buying 100 units from a biofuel producer under the country’s renewable fuels market.
